Course Outline

Introduction to AI in PostgreSQL

  • General overview of AI and data-driven systems
  • Real-world AI use cases within PostgreSQL environments
  • Architectural factors to consider for AI workloads

Setting Up the Environment

  • Installing PostgreSQL and configuring pgvector
  • Preparing Python for AI integrations
  • Linking PostgreSQL to local and cloud-based LLMs

AI Extensions and Vector Databases

  • Comprehending vector embeddings in PostgreSQL
  • Leveraging pgvector for similarity search and semantic queries
  • Comparing AI extensions against external vector stores through benchmarking

Integrating LLMs with PostgreSQL

  • Connecting PostgreSQL with OpenAI, Deepseek, Qwen, and Mistral Small
  • Designing effective AI query pipelines
  • Efficiently storing and retrieving embeddings

Building Intelligent Query Systems

  • Converting natural language to SQL via LLMs
  • Automating query generation and optimization
  • AI-assisted database search and content summarization

Optimizing PostgreSQL for AI Workloads

  • Indexing strategies for embeddings
  • Performance tuning and caching techniques for AI queries
  • Scaling PostgreSQL using distributed and cloud architectures

Security and Governance in AI-Enabled Databases

  • Considerations for data privacy and regulatory compliance
  • Managing API keys and access controls
  • Auditing AI interactions and query logs

Case Studies and Enterprise Use Cases

  • AI-powered recommendation systems using PostgreSQL
  • Enterprise search and analytics utilizing embeddings
  • Automation and predictive modeling within PostgreSQL

Summary and Next Steps

Requirements

  • Solid grasp of SQL and relational database concepts
  • Prior experience in PostgreSQL administration or development
  • Fundamental knowledge of AI and machine learning principles

Target Audience

  • Database administrators aiming to incorporate AI into PostgreSQL
  • Data engineers constructing AI-enabled database pipelines
  • Developers and architects crafting smart, data-centric applications
